The median home value in Wolf Creek, OR is $327,000. This is higher than the county median home value of $288,300. The national median home value is $219,700. The average price of homes sold in Wolf Creek, OR is $327,000. Approximately 67.15% of Wolf Creek homes are owned, compared to 21.46% rented, while 11.39% are vacant. Wolf Creek, Oregon has a population of 1,629. Wolf Creek is more family-centric than the surrounding county with 24.88%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 22.9%.
The median household income in Wolf Creek, Oregon is $33,143. The median household income for the surrounding county is $40,705 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Wolf Creek is 49.6 years.
The average high temperature in July is 75.3 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 33.1 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 41.4 inches per year, with 74.1 inches of snow per year.
